Unable to source one in the UK I decided to go for attempting to make one,not ideal and if it fails next option is a blob of weld on it and hopefully file to fit.

I started with a piece of scrap metal, cut to size, then filed to shape and fit.
Time will tell if it going to hold as I had to file the metal thinner than I would have liked to get the handle to slide in. Not the neatest of jobs but hopefully will suffice for the time being.
